World’s Largest Pearl Discovered
At 75 pounds, this massive natural pearl is thought to be the world’s largest — certainly it’s hard to imagine one larger.
The colossal mollusk gem was originally found ten years ago by a fisherman in the Philippines when his anchor snagged the giant clam that housed it. Unaware of its value, he kept it as a good luck charm, until recently bringing it to the attention of Philippine officials.
It remains to be confirmed by gemologists that the pearl is indeed the world’s largest. Already it easily beats the current record holder, the Pearl of Lao Tzu, which weighs less than a quarter of the new discovery.
